117.info
人生若只如初见

ibmdb2数据库如何恢复数据

IBM DB2数据库恢复数据是一个关键的过程,旨在确保在数据丢失或损坏时能够迅速恢复到可用状态。以下是恢复数据的详细步骤及相关信息:

备份数据库

在进行数据恢复之前,确保您有最近的数据库备份。DB2提供了多种备份选项,包括在线备份和离线备份,以适应不同的业务需求。

  • 在线备份:允许在备份期间对数据库进行读写操作,不影响数据库的正常运行。
  • 离线备份:将数据库置于只读模式,在备份期间禁止对数据库进行写操作。

备份命令示例:

db2 backup db database_name to backup_file_path

恢复数据库

恢复数据库是数据恢复过程中的核心步骤,可以根据备份的类型(如完全备份、增量备份等)选择合适的恢复方法。

  • 从备份文件恢复:使用db2 restore命令从备份文件中恢复数据库。
  • 从日志文件恢复:在恢复数据库后,可能需要恢复日志文件以使恢复操作完整。
  • 使用DB2 Recovery Expert工具:这是一个分析DB2数据库日志并实现数据库恢复的工具,可以极大地减少数据库灾难恢复的时间。

恢复命令示例:

db2 restore db database_name from backup_file_path with replace

恢复过程中的注意事项

  • 在执行恢复操作之前,确保所有数据库连接都已关闭,以避免进一步的数据损坏。
  • 验证备份文件的完整性和有效性,确保恢复操作能够成功执行。
  • 在恢复完成后,进行数据完整性和一致性检查,确保数据结构和内容的正确性。

通过遵循上述步骤和注意事项,您可以有效地恢复IBM DB2数据库中的数据。在执行恢复操作之前,建议咨询IBM官方文档或专业的数据库管理员,以确保操作的正确性和安全性。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e472AzsKAwRVBVI.html

推荐文章

  • ibmdb2数据库如何实现高安全性

    IBM DB2数据库通过一系列安全措施实现了高水平的安全性,包括数据加密、访问控制、审计功能等。以下是IBM DB2数据库如何实现高安全性的相关信息:
    IBM DB2数...

  • ibmdb2数据库如何实现高性能

    IBM DB2数据库实现高性能的关键技术和方法包括查询优化、索引策略、数据分区、并发控制与锁定策略、内存管理与优化、以及使用高级特性。以下是具体的实现方法:<...

  • ibmdb2数据库如何实现高可用性

    IBM DB2数据库实现高可用性的方法主要包括以下几种策略和技术: HADR(High Availability Disaster Recovery):实现主数据库和备用数据库之间的数据同步,确保在...

  • ibmdb2数据库如何处理大数据

    IBM DB2数据库是IBM开发的一款关系型数据库管理系统,专为处理大量数据和复杂业务需求而设计。它具有以下关键特性,使其在大数据处理方面表现出色: 跨平台能力:...

  • ibmdb2数据库如何优化查询

    IBM Db2数据库优化查询是一个复杂的过程,涉及到多个方面的调整和优化。以下是一些基本的优化技巧和策略:
    IBM Db2数据库优化查询的方法 使用索引:为经常用...

  • elasticsearch数据库如何删除

    要删除Elasticsearch数据库中的所有数据,您可以执行以下步骤: 首先,确保您已经安装了Elasticsearch,并且它正在运行。 使用以下命令删除Elasticsearch索引中的...

  • elasticsearch数据库如何更新

    Elasticsearch 是一个基于 Lucene 的分布式搜索和分析引擎,它允许你快速、轻松地存储、搜索和分析大量数据。要更新 Elasticsearch 数据库,你可以使用以下方法:...

  • elasticsearch数据库如何聚合

    Elasticsearch 是一个基于 Lucene 的分布式搜索和分析引擎,它提供了强大的聚合功能,可以帮助你从大量数据中提取有价值的信息。以下是一些常见的 Elasticsearch...